in Agrobacterium tumefaciens the ispD and ispF genes are fused to encode a bifunctional enzyme that catalyzes the first (synthesis of 4-diphosphocytidyl-2-C-methyl D-erythritol) and third (synthesis of 2-C-methyl-D-erythritol 2,4-cyclodiphosphate) steps of isoprenoid biosynthetic pathway. Enzyme-generated intermediates are not transferred from the IspD active site in IspDF to the active site of IspE or from the active site in IspE to the active site of the IspF module of IspDF
